Selecting the optimal carbon steel flange filter for your U.S. factory requires evaluating multiple factors beyond initial equipment cost. Consider these key criteria during procurement:
Performance Validation: Prioritize suppliers providing verifiable filtration efficiency data, pressure drop specifications, and third-party compliance certifications (ISO 8573-1, FDA, GMP) relevant to your industry.
Total Cost of Ownership: Evaluate energy consumption through pressure drop analysis, element replacement intervals, and maintenance labor requirements. A low-pressure-drop design delivering 15-25% energy savings can offset higher upfront costs within 12-18 months of operation.
Application-Specific Requirements: Match filter specifications to your production environment—semiconductor and pharmaceutical facilities demand 0.01μm precision and Class 0 compliance, while general manufacturing may operate effectively with 1μm filtration and Class 2 standards.
Supply Chain Reliability: Assess delivery lead times, replacement element availability, and technical support responsiveness. International suppliers with established North American logistics partnerships often provide faster response than domestic manufacturers with limited inventory.

Customization Capability: For non-standard applications (corrosive environments, extreme pressures, special materials), verify the supplier's engineering capacity to deliver tailored solutions rather than forcing standard products into unsuitable scenarios.
